Platja d'Aro Things To Do

things to do in Platja d'Aro
Beaches
One of the liveliest beaches on the Costa Brava, Platja d'Aro is a haven for sun-worshippers looking for fun in the sun, and offers everything from busy Blue Flag stretches with extensive facilities, to tiny quiet coves.
 
Water Sports 
Water sports to enjoy in Platja d'Aro include jet skiing, windsurfing, water skiing, kite surfing, wakeboarding, snorkelling, scuba diving, kayaking and parasailing. The resort is also home to the Aquadiver Water Park - a great option for families, featuring a multitude of rides, slides and pools.
 
Boat Trips
There is a yacht club at Platja d'Aro, offering sailboat and powerboat rental, and catamaran cruises from the marina. Fishing trips are also available. 
 
Sports
There's plenty for the avid sports enthusiast visiting Platja d'Aro, and as well as tennis, swimming, gyms, go-karting and bowling, the area offers mountain biking, rock climbing, canyoning, parapenting, parachuting, ziplines, paintballing, quad biking and 4x4 jeep safaris for the more adventurous.
 
Golf
Choose from 8 courses in which to play a round of golf, whilst basking in the glorious Spanish sunshine and taking in the stunning setting with fantastic views across the coastline.
 
Walking & Hiking
From coastal walks to country treks, the area around Platja d'Aro offers plenty of terrain for all level of walkers and hikers, with marked routes and gentle trails to follow through a host of idyllic landscapes.
 
Horse Riding
There are local stables offering group treks and rides for everyone from beginner to expert, which lead through the picturesque Spanish countryside and along the Costa Brava coastline. 
 
Entertainment
Platja d'Aro offers plenty of entertainment, with this lively resort boasting a wealth of bars, restaurants, clubs and discos, and organised events such as quiz nights and karaoke evenings   
 
Days Out
Other resorts to visit include Palafrugell, Llafranc and Tamariu, with the historic medieval city of Girona offering an alternative day out. Sights to see include the Cap Roig Botanical Gardens, the monastery at Monserrat, and the vibrant city of Barcelona, with Waterworld in Lloret de Mar a fun-filled day out for families.
